Abstract

A hack lever of a marquee is supported by posts (1), crossed support shaft groups (2) are pivoted between the top of the adjacent posts, and a knighthead group (3) is provided on the whole hack lever. In which, the knighthead group (3) consists of a top centre-pole (31) and knightheads (32), the knighthead (32) is formed by pivoting three shafts (321,322,323) in turn, and the near end of the inside shaft (321) is pivoted to the fixed seat (33) on the toe of the top centre-pole (31), and the farend of the outside shaft (323) is radially pivoted to the top of the post (1); in addition, a slipper block (34) is provided on the top centre-pole(31), a first support bar (35) is pivoted between the slipper block and the inside shaft (321) and a second support bar (36) is pivoted between the farend of the first support bar (35) and the middle shaft (322) of the three shafts.
